A UX Designer is responsible for crafting intuitive, accessible, and engaging digital experiences that meet user needs and align with business goals. This role blends user research, design thinking, prototyping, and cross-functional collaboration to deliver high-quality solutions across platforms.

Primary Responsibilities:

  • User-Centred Research & Strategy
    • Conduct user interviews, surveys, and usability testing to uncover pain points and opportunities
    • Develop personas, journey maps, and scenarios to guide design decisions
    • Translate research insights into actionable design strategies
  • Design Execution & Prototyping
    • Create wireframes, user flows, storyboards, and high-fidelity prototypes using tools like Figma, Axure, Sketch, and InVision
    • Design intuitive interfaces that balance aesthetics, usability, and accessibility
    • Iterate designs based on feedback from stakeholders and users
  • Collaboration & Communication
    • Partner with product managers, engineers, researchers, and accessibility experts to align on goals and deliverables
      Present design concepts and rationale to cross-functional teams and leadership
    • Participate in design critiques and contribute to shared design systems
  • Usability & Accessibility
    • Ensure compliance with accessibility standards (e.g., WCAG 2.2 AA)
    • Conduct usability evaluations and A/B testing to validate design effectiveness
